This neighborhood indicates a good mix of people which makes it a good place for families. About 25.89% are children aged 0–14, 17.44% are young adults between 15–29, 17.33% are adults aged 30–44, 21.43% are in the 45–59 range and 17.92% are seniors aged 60 and above.
Commuting options are also varying where 83.17% of residents relying on driving, while others prefer public transit around 4.41%, walking around 0.36%, biking around 0%, allowing residents to choose travel modes that best fit their daily routines.
Most homes in the area are with 88.33% of units owner occupied and 11.67% are rented.
The neighborhood offers different household types. About 40.92% are single family homes and 15.02% are multi family units. Around 12.19% are single-person households, while 87.81% are multi person households. This mix works well for families, roommates, and individuals.
Education levels in the neighborhood vary widely where 27.11% of residents have bachelor’s degrees. Around 25.48% have high school or college education. Another 12.7% hold diplomas while 10.15% have completed postgraduate studies. The remaining are 24.55% with other types of qualifications.
